The name “annular” comes from the Latin word for ring, “annulus”.

 

An annular solar eclipse happens when the Moon covers the Sun's centre, leaving the Sun's visible outer edges to form a “ring of fire” or annulus around the Moon.

For the first time in many years, Singapore would be able to witness the Sun reducing to a Ring of Fire in the sky. Next will be in 2063.
